I have created an GameObject that formed by multiple level modules under a GameObject empty called “Player Ship” like below: Later, I discovered there is no Mesh Renderer from the custom formed “Player Ship”, I found some solution from this THREAD, but it only scan the first level of modules, bypassing 2nd and 3rd level of modules. The Hierarchy for the “Player Ship”, is like below: Is confirmed that the 2nd and 3rd level of modules like below is not scanned by the foreach() loop, only
